POSITION SUMMARY:
The adoption caseworker provides direct service to clients and families in the Permanency Department. Worker is required to visit client's homes on a regular basis. Strong organizational, writing, and verbal skills are necessary. Day and evening hours required.

JOB DUTIES:

  • Completes child and family profiles, child preparation services, child specific recruitment, child placement, and adoption finalizations.
  • Screens potential applicants for adoption. Provides supervision of adoption placements.
  • Prepares legal documents for adoption hearings and testifies at adoption finalizations.
  • Performs on-call duties for crisis situations after hours on a rotating basis to provide support to children and families.
  • Maintains case records in a timely manner as required in agency policy.
  • Participates in staff development activities, including individual and peer supervision.
  • Performs other duties as assigned.
